    I'd vote for Zencart

    The lack of a plug-in system in osCommerce makes add-ons difficult, since each add-on modifies the core application, making it really difficult for devs to modify the system as required. While Zencart allows easy modifications in the system without affecting it as whole, making it more favorable for the devs..

    From the hosting point of view, osCommerce websites are seen to be more vulnerable to hackers than Zencart ones. Security vulnerabilities, including SQL injection via unchecked PHP code and loosing file or directory permissions that are required for functionality are common issue with osCommerce.

    From Search Engine Optimization point of view, both of these applications boast SEO friendly characteristics.
